Berlin Rathaus Steglitz (in German Bahnhof Berlin Rathaus Steglitz, meaning Steglitz Town Hall Station) is the name of both a railway station on the Wannsee Railway and a U-Bahn station in the district of Steglitz in Berlin, Germany, which are close together. It is served by the Berlin S-Bahn, Berlin U-Bahn and numerous local bus lines.[2]

The subway station was built in 1974 by R. G. Rümmler.[3] A platform for the planned U10 subway line was built also; however, it is unlikely that it will be constructed (planned to Lankwitz).[4]
